Wallis, TX | Had a 710B years ago. That thing would lift a lot with the loader or the backhoe. But,,,,, it was HEAVY and always getting stuck or cutting deep ruts. Lastly it had a full PS tranny, not torque convertor (this may not be the case on the D) and was not easy on the tranny or clutch packs when using the loader. IMHO it belongs on pavement or rock with a hammer on it. Now running a Cat 416C, IT loader. Rated breakout is 12K, will lift a 12R30 corn head on the forks. (Had to extend the hoe all the way back to keep the rear wheels on the ground and the front tires were almost flat but it did it). This is a much more 'usable' machine around the farm, even though it is a lot heavier than a comparable Case machine. My $.02 and worth what you paid for it!!!!! |
